Campsite #9 Features: Drive-In access, Back-In parking, 35ft driveway, 30 amp hookup, Fire ring, Food Storage Locker, Picnic Table, RV Site, Tent Site, Trailer Site, Pets Allowed, Drinking Water

The campground is an older one that was probably, originally built for tents. Many of the sites will not hold big rigs, although there are a few that do. The sites are close together, but not so close that you could pass a cup of sugar from inside your camper. But be advised, there are only 30 amp hookups. And, it is quiet! No noisy highway traffic that wakes you up from jake brakes. The campground is nicely located to many hiking trails, as well as a horse camp. We hiked Split Bow Arch with small children and there were no complaints about being too long, too hot, too steep! If so inclined, it is a relatively short drive to Cumberland Falls State Park. One can also kayak or tube the river nearby. Overall, a really nice base camp for all kinds outdoor activities.
